The Time New York

Tag Archives for The Time New York.

5 Reasons Why The Time New York Hotel Should Be Your #1 Pick For Your NYC Business Travel

A few weeks ago I had the opportunity to spend the weekend in New York City – one of my favorite cities in the world! The travel booking site Upside generously put me up for a two-night stay at The Time New York Hotel which is one of their priority partner hotels. While I typically do not…

Continue Reading »